RPM Automotive Group (ASX:RPM) Tax Provision: A$-1.0 Mil (TTM As of Dec. 2025)


What is RPM Automotive Group Tax Provision?

RPM Automotive Group ASX:RPM Tax Provision is A$-1.0 Mil as of Dec. 2025. The stock has 7 warning signs investors should review.

RPM Automotive Group's tax provision for the six months ended in Dec. 2025 was A$-0.5 Mil. Its tax provision for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Dec. 2025 was A$-1.0 Mil.

RPM Automotive Group Business Description

Address 1-7 Ausco Place, Dandenong South, Melbourne, VIC, AUS, 3175
RPM Automotive Group Ltd is an Australian-based automotive group. The company's segment includes Motorsport, Repairs and Roadside, Wheels and Tyres, and Accessories. It generates maximum revenue from the Wheels and Tyres segment. The group businesses are involved in importing, wholesaling, and retailing tyres, mechanical repairs, motorsport apparel and safety equipment, niche manufacturing, and roadside assistance service for the transport industry. It owns brands, such as RPM Racewear, Carline, Genie, Air Anywhere, Formula Off-Road, and RPM Autoparts.
